Subject: Key rotation — Exportal reporting

Rotating credentials for the Exportal report-export service tonight. Reminder: exports now normalize all timestamps to the tenant's configured zone before rendering, so the old UTC-shift workaround in the Nightjar cron must be removed or reports will double-offset. Old key dies at the cutover; anything still using it will see 401s on scheduled exports. Update your on-call notes accordingly. The replacement key for the internal Exportal service is below.

app token of hawif-kafof = kto15_B3AN0KfpZRy4TLc

This page documents break-glass access for the dependency pinning policy enforced on the Copperline monorepo. Under normal circumstances, all version pins are changed through reviewed lockfile updates, and the Warden bot rejects unpinned additions. In a genuine emergency — for example, a pinned package with an actively exploited flaw and no maintainer available — a future maintainer may bypass Warden once, with full audit logging. The bypass console prompts for the recovery passphrase, recorded immediately below for continuity.

vault phrase of kajef-tafog = wenox-briix

By 09:31, CI queues across three repos stalled; Priya from platform reverted the pack at 09:47. Root cause: an unpinned transitive dependency in the rule compiler altered AST ordering, which the linter treated as injected content. Security impact was assessed as none, since no untrusted input reached the parser. The reverted artifact carries the following trace token for audit correlation.

pipeline stamp: htk4_66df

Subject: Pricing experiment endpoints — Fairwynd integration

Team: the Fairwynd ticket-pricing experiment goes live on the sandbox next week. Variant assignment happens server-side; don't cache price responses longer than five minutes. Maintainers inheriting this: endpoint docs live on the Cresthaven wiki. All sandbox calls require bearer auth. For this integration phase, use the token below.

login token, yajeg-fawif: eyJhbGciOiJIUzI1NiIsInR5cCI6IkpXVCJ9.eyJzdWIiOiIEdPQYnZXaZIn0.HSRTnYZBx0Qc